Is 934 505 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 934 505 is about 966.698.

Thus, the square root of 934 505 is not an integer, and therefore 934 505 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 934 505?

The square of a number (here 934 505) is the result of the product of this number (934 505) by itself (i.e., 934 505 × 934 505); the square of 934 505 is sometimes called "raising 934 505 to the power 2", or "934 505 squared".

The square of 934 505 is 873 299 595 025 because 934 505 × 934 505 = 934 5052 = 873 299 595 025.

As a consequence, 934 505 is the square root of 873 299 595 025.
